The people are striving to see Queen Charlotte, who visited Bath to take the waters in November 1817. The Duke of Clarence, in naval costume, leans on the back of her chair. Pubd. February 1818 by S.W. Fores, No. 50, Piccadilly.
From an extra-illustrated "The Eighteenth Century Architecture of Bath" by Mowbray A. Green, 1904, owned by A.M. Broadley.
